Current Rating and Its Significance
MarketsMOJO’s 'Sell' rating for Swelect Energy Systems Ltd indicates a cautious stance towards the stock, suggesting that investors may want to consider reducing exposure or avoiding new purchases at this time. This rating is derived from a comprehensive evaluation of four key parameters: Quality, Valuation, Financial Trend, and Technicals. The rating was revised on 14 February 2026, reflecting a shift in the company’s overall assessment, but the detailed analysis below is based on the latest data available as of 09 March 2026.
Quality Assessment
As of 09 March 2026, Swelect Energy Systems exhibits an average quality grade. The company’s ability to service its debt remains weak, with an EBIT to Interest coverage ratio averaging just 1.16. This low ratio signals limited cushion to meet interest obligations, which can be a concern for creditors and investors alike. Additionally, the company’s Return on Equity (ROE) stands at a modest 3.25%, indicating relatively low profitability generated from shareholders’ funds. Such figures suggest that while the company is operationally stable, it struggles to deliver strong returns on invested capital, which weighs on its quality rating.
Valuation Perspective
Despite the challenges in quality, Swelect Energy Systems is currently rated as very attractively valued. This valuation grade reflects the stock’s pricing relative to its earnings, assets, and growth prospects. The microcap company’s shares appear to be trading at levels that could offer value to investors willing to accept the associated risks. However, valuation alone does not guarantee positive returns, especially when other factors such as financial trends and technicals are less favourable.
Financial Trend Analysis
The financial trend for Swelect Energy Systems is positive as of 09 March 2026. This suggests that the company has demonstrated some improvement or stability in its financial performance over recent periods. However, this positive trend is tempered by the company’s weak debt servicing capacity and low profitability metrics. Investors should note that while the financial trajectory is encouraging, it is not yet strong enough to offset concerns arising from other parameters.
Technical Outlook
From a technical standpoint, the stock is currently rated bearish. Recent price movements show a decline over multiple time frames: a 3.98% drop over the past month, a 21.15% decrease over three months, and a 32.29% fall over six months. Year-to-date, the stock has declined by 16.24%, although it has managed a modest 3.80% gain over the last year. The bearish technical grade indicates downward momentum and suggests that market sentiment remains cautious or negative, which could limit near-term upside potential.
Stock Performance and Market Position
As of 09 March 2026, Swelect Energy Systems’ stock price has experienced volatility with a 1-day gain of 1.49% but a 1-week decline of 0.17%. The longer-term negative trends highlight challenges in regaining investor confidence. The company operates within the Heavy Electrical Equipment sector but remains a microcap stock, which often entails higher risk and lower liquidity. Notably, domestic mutual funds hold no stake in the company, which may reflect limited institutional interest or concerns about the stock’s prospects.
Implications for Investors
The 'Sell' rating from MarketsMOJO suggests that investors should approach Swelect Energy Systems with caution. The combination of average quality, very attractive valuation, positive financial trend, and bearish technicals paints a complex picture. While the stock may be undervalued, the weak debt servicing ability and subdued profitability raise concerns about the company’s capacity to generate sustainable returns. The bearish technical signals further caution against expecting immediate price recovery.
Investors considering this stock should weigh the potential value opportunity against the risks highlighted by the company’s financial health and market sentiment. Monitoring future quarterly results and any changes in debt management or profitability will be crucial for reassessing the stock’s outlook.
Our latest weekly pick is live! This Large Cap from Diamond & Gold Jewellery comes with clear entry and exit targets. See the detailed report with target price now!
- - Clear entry/exit targets
- - Target price revealed
- - Detailed report available
Summary of Key Metrics as of 09 March 2026
Swelect Energy Systems’ Mojo Score currently stands at 46.0, reflecting the 'Sell' grade assigned by MarketsMOJO. The company’s debt servicing ratio (EBIT to Interest) is a low 1.16, indicating limited earnings coverage for interest expenses. The average Return on Equity is 3.25%, signalling modest profitability. The stock’s price performance shows a mixed picture with short-term gains but significant declines over the medium term. Institutional interest remains absent, with domestic mutual funds holding no shares, which may be a signal for cautious investors.
Overall, the current rating and underlying data suggest that Swelect Energy Systems Ltd is facing headwinds that investors should carefully consider before committing capital. The very attractive valuation may appeal to value-focused investors, but the company’s financial and technical challenges warrant a prudent approach.
Limited Period Only. Get Started for only Rs. 16,999 - Get MojoOne for 2 Years + 1 Year Absolutely FREE! (72% Off) Get 72% Off →
